					<description><![CDATA[Just a suggestion - on the parchment paper, before the lattice is assembled, draw a stencil of the opening for your pan. You can then build the lattice over the stencil and know easily where to trim the lattice later. This also works well if using this technique to build a lattice for a pie.]]></description>

					<description><![CDATA[I always like to make a recipe 1x before sharing with family or friends. This recipe was simple enough to share on my first try. I did roll the cream cheese dough a little too thin and would be careful not to do that next time. If you make sure to chill the latice top long enough it will be easy to place on top of the blueberry filling.]]></description>
